In the rapidly evolving realm of Artificial Intelligence (AI), maintaining uninterrupted service is paramount to ensure seamless interactions and sustained functionality. This article delves into the intricate mechanisms through which AI systems uphold memory integrity amidst technical challenges like server restarts or system downtimes. We will explore the methodologies behind these processes, shedding light on how AI systems maintain continuity in dynamic environments.
Leveraging Persistent Storage Solutions
Fundamentally, AI systems rely on persistent storage solutions, such as databases or distributed file systems, to safeguard critical data and parameters. These solutions act as secure repositories, akin to vaults, ensuring essential information remains intact even amidst server restarts or system failures.
In today’s data-driven landscape, the importance of persistent storage solutions cannot be overstated. These systems not only serve as repositories but also as guardians of invaluable data, preserving it against potential threats or disruptions. Leveraging advanced encryption and redundancy techniques, AI systems ensure that critical information is not only stored securely but also readily accessible when needed.
Moreover, the evolution of cloud-based storage solutions has revolutionized the way AI systems manage their data. Cloud platforms offer scalability and flexibility, allowing AI applications to adapt to changing demands seamlessly. By harnessing the power of cloud-based storage, AI systems can transcend traditional limitations and unlock new possibilities for innovation.
Exploring Advanced Checkpointing Techniques
Checkpointing stands as another pivotal method for memory continuity. This approach involves periodic preservation of the system’s state, typically in databases or distributed file systems, creating checkpoints. These checkpoints encapsulate vital information, allowing AI systems to seamlessly resume from the latest checkpoint post any interruption, akin to resuming a journey from a recent snapshot.
However, the implementation of checkpointing techniques is not without its challenges. As AI models grow in complexity and scale, the frequency and granularity of checkpoints must be carefully optimized to strike a balance between memory overhead and recovery time. Additionally, advancements in distributed computing architectures have spurred the development of distributed checkpointing techniques, further enhancing resilience and scalability.
Enhancing Redundancy and Replication Strategies
In distributed setups, redundancy and replication play indispensable roles in ensuring uninterrupted service. Replication entails creating multiple data copies across various servers, while redundancy guarantees backup systems are primed to take over in case of failures. This setup bolsters reliability and memory preservation, ensuring continuity even if one server falters.
Furthermore, modern AI systems leverage advanced redundancy and replication strategies to mitigate the impact of potential failures. By dynamically adjusting replication factors and employing fault-tolerant architectures, AI applications can maintain high availability and resilience in the face of adversity. These strategies not only safeguard against data loss but also enable seamless scalability and performance optimization.
Optimizing Load Balancing Techniques for Memory Continuity
Load balancing techniques are pivotal in evenly distributing incoming requests across multiple servers, preventing overload on any single server and ensuring optimal resource utilization. From a memory preservation standpoint, load balancing contributes to uninterrupted service, dispersing the workload evenly across servers to maintain memory continuity.
Moreover, AI systems employ sophisticated load balancing algorithms to adapt to changing workload patterns and resource availability dynamically. By continuously monitoring system metrics and performance indicators, load balancers can optimize resource allocation in real-time, ensuring efficient utilization and responsiveness. This proactive approach not only enhances memory continuity but also improves overall system resilience and scalability.
Nurturing Stateful Architectures for Long-Term Memory Preservation
Stateful architectures are meticulously crafted to manage and preserve AI system states across infrastructure restarts. These architectures meticulously synchronize the model’s state, including memory and parameters, across different components, ensuring continuity amidst disruptions. It’s akin to preserving a building’s original blueprint through renovations and maintenance.
However, the design and implementation of stateful architectures require careful consideration of various factors, including data consistency, synchronization overhead, and fault tolerance. Modern AI systems leverage distributed state management frameworks and consensus protocols to address these challenges effectively. By decentralizing state management and introducing fault-tolerant mechanisms, AI applications can achieve robustness and scalability without compromising on memory integrity.
Conclusion: Embracing Innovation for Seamless User Experiences
In conclusion, the landscape of artificial intelligence is characterized by dynamism and continual innovation. Throughout this discourse, we’ve delved into the nuanced methodologies AI systems employ to preserve memory and ensure uninterrupted service amidst various challenges. These strategies are pivotal not only for reliability and performance but also for delivering seamless user experiences.
As we navigate the evolving landscape of AI, it’s essential to embrace innovation and leverage cutting-edge technologies to address emerging challenges effectively. By staying at the forefront of research and development, AI practitioners can unlock new opportunities and drive meaningful advancements in the field. Together, we can build a future where AI systems deliver transformative experiences and empower organizations to thrive in the digital age.
Enroll to my course on Udemy, titled “AI Essentials: A Beginner’s Guide to Artificial Intelligence” and unlock the power of AI in your endeavors!
Featured Online Courses:
- AI Essentials: A Beginner’s Guide to Artificial Intelligence
- Human-AI Synergy: Teams and Collaborative Intelligence
- Working with Python on Windows and SQL Server Databases
- Introduction to Computer Programming for Beginners
- Data Management for Beginners – Main Principles
Read Also:
- Welcome to the GnoelixiAI Hub!
- What is Artificial Intelligence (AI)?
- What is Collaborative Intelligence (AI)?
- Graph Databases and AI: Unlocking Synergy for Innovation
- Beyond Boundaries: Exploring Human-AI Teams Synergy
- Deep Learning Explained
- AI Made Easy – Demystifying AI’s Capacity to Mimic Human Intelligence
Rate this article:
Reference: GnoelixiAI.com (https://www.gnoelixiai.com)
© GnoelixiAI Hub
Artemakis Artemiou, a distinguished Senior Database and Software Architect, brings over 20 years of expertise to the IT industry. A Certified Database, Cloud, and AI professional, he earned the Microsoft Data Platform MVP title for nine consecutive years (2009-2018). As the founder of SQLNetHub and GnoelixiAI Hub, Artemakis is dedicated to sharing his knowledge and democratizing education on various fields such as: Databases, Cloud, AI, and Software Development. His commitment to simplicity and knowledge sharing defines his impactful presence in the tech community.